User-Agent: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.1; en-US; rv:1.3b) Gecko/20030210 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.1; en-US; rv:1.3b) Gecko/20030210 Running a search on amazon.com with Mozilla 1.3b causes the browser to hang indefinitely. Says "waiting for www.amazon.com" in the status bar forever. Re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. 2. 3.
Can you explain what do you mean with hang ? Do you mean that mozilla doesn't respond or that mozilla doesn't load the search results ?
It displays "Waiting for www.amazon.com" in the status bar. Nothing happens. The page never changes. But the browser does respond. It doesn't crash or anything. I can click on a link and it will go. It's just the search that never gets made.

Just thought I'd add that a few others at the mozillazine forums have described the same problem. It's been suggested that it's linked to tabbrowser extensions. I have that extension installed. Perhaps someone could verify if there is indeed a dependency here?
any chance that you have livehttpheaders extension installed? That seemed to be the problem in bug 187794.

I can confirm that with tabbed browsing extensions (version 1.6.2003041303) enabled on my build of phoenix (built circa 20030414) then amazon searches (and one other web site that I can't remember right now) fail. When I disable that extension, and restart, then the searches go just fine. I didn't have this with an earlier build of phoenix (from sometime late march?) and with an earlier tabbed browsie extension (but can't remember that version, sorry, my laptop hard drive goofed up).
